Canadian Government’s Journey Towards Reconciliation with Indigenous Peoples

The Canadian government has been striving to reconcile with the country’s Indigenous communities. The journey began nearly two decades ago, progress has been made and now this is accelerating.-By Dave DeSouza

The Government of Canada has been working towards improving the relationship with Indigenous communities on a nation-to-nation basis. One of the early initiatives was the establishment of the Truth and Reconciliation Commission (TRC) in 2008 to address the sad legacy of many injustices that have had generational impacts, including the Indian Residential School system, which forcibly removed Indigenous children from their families.
